U.S. Land Rover Grant Recipient Symansky Leads Americans after Cross-Country Phase at Land Rover Burghley Horse Trials CCI4*

by Kathleen Landwehr | 9/5/2015 2:58:10 PM

Stamford, England – A challenging cross-country phase at the Land Rover Burghley Horse Trials CCI4* shook up the leaderboard on Saturday. Fifty-five of the 68 combinations that started the course finished, with just two combinations going double-clear. All three U.S. combinations completed Captain Mark Phillips' tough track, with USEF Land Rover Competition Grant recipients Lynn Symansky and Donner leading the way in 20th place. U.S. Earns Team Bronze and Giles Captures Individual Silver at 2014 FEI Para-Equestrian Driving Championships for Singles

by USEF Communications Department | 6/30/2014 11:40:57 AM

The Bronze medal-winning U.S. Team (Marie de Ronde-Oudemans) Sandringham, England- The United States closed out a successful weekend at The Royal Estate in Sandringham, England on Sunday by capturing Team Bronze at the 2014 FEI Para-Equestrian Driving Championships for Singles and adding Individual Silver to their medal haul. The team of Bob Giles, Virginia “Boo” Fitch, and Diane Kastama kicked off competition on Friday by driving into third place in the dressage and holding their...

U.S. Drivers Ready for FEI World Para-Equestrian Driving Championships for Singles

by USEF Communications Department | 6/25/2014 3:06:51 PM

Lexington, Ky. - A team of three U.S. drivers and two individuals are set to take on the challenge at the 2014 FEI World Para-Equestrian Driving Championships for Singles. Taking place at The Royal Estate in Sandringham, England, the championships will run from June 27-29. Virginia "Boo" Fitch, Bob Giles, and Diane Kastama will represent the U.S. in the team competition, while Mary Gray and Giles with a second horse will compete as individuals.
